Devs World
495 subscribers
182 photos
14 videos
419 links
All about software developing & architecture
@ml_world - the best materials about Machine Learning & Data Science

Our fund instagram to help homeless animals: https://www.instagram.com/ukraineanimalhelp/

Contacts: @anikishaev | creotiv@gmail.com
Download Telegram
Уявіть, що кожного ранку ви прокидаєтеся з гільйотиною над шиєю. Лезо тримається лише на вашій вірі. Але сьогодні мотузка почала рватися.

У нас 300 підопічних. 200 із них - важкохворі в притулку. Для них завтра - це не просто дата, це наявність ліків та жменьки корму. Зараз у них немає нічого. Порожнеча.

Рахунок: 220 000 грн.

Зібрано за тиждень: 20 000 грн. Це крапля в океані болю.

За 4 роки я віддав усе: понад $400 000 власних грошей, своє здоров'я, свій спокій. Я поховав батька, я ледь тримаюся на ногах через хворі нирки та спину, але я не маю права навіть здохнути, бо за моєю спиною 300 душ, які дивляться мені в очі.

Ми вдвох проти всього світу. Невже життя кожної з цих тварин не вартує навіть вашого репосту? Поки беззмістовні відео набирають мільйони переглядів, тут, у повній тиші, згасає надія.

Будь ласка, станьте їхнім шансом. Не дайте їх життям згаснути в тиші.

Допомогти тут:
https://uah.fund/donate
4
Forwarded from Andrey Nikishaev
Тваринам сьогодні вже немає чого їсти. Усі поставки їжі заблоковані через величезні борги. А в притулку більше 200 хворих тварин які дивляться в очі.

Кожна гривня це додатковий шанс дожити їм до завтра. Чиєсь довольне пузіко.

Борг під 180тис грн (тільки за їжу)

Благаю вас допоможіть, трати за їх життя давно перевалил за те скільки я сам можу заробити, не кажучи вже про мої персональні борги за них, які ще дуже довго віддавати(

Розумію усім важко, але ми люди ми сильні, ми можемо терпіти багато чого, а вони як діти, повністю беззахисні.

https://uah.fund/donate
2🙏1
🆘 ПОРОЖНІ МИСКИ - ЦЕ ВИРОК. ДОПОМОЖІТЬ ЇМ ВИЖИТИ!
Це крик відчаю. Прямо зараз у нашому притулку понад 200 хвостиків дивляться на нас з надією, а нам... нам немає чого їм дати.

У нас НУЛЬ на рахунку. Буквально. Ми не можемо купити навіть один пакетик корму.

Для наших підопічних це не просто "пропущена вечеря". Більшість із них важкохворі. Вони щодня борються за життя з останніх сил, проходячи лікування. Без їжі їхні слабкі тіла просто здадуться. Хвороба не чекає, поки з’являться гроші. Вона вбиває тих, хто голодний, тих на кого не вистачило ліків

💔 Це страшно бачити 200 пар очей, які просять про допомогу, і розуміти, що сьогодні вони засинатимуть під звук порожніх мисок.
Будь ласка, не проходьте повз!

Вартість однієї вашої кави - це день життя для кота чи собаки.
Репост - це шанс, що нас побачить той, хто зможе врятувати.

Вони вже пережили зраду, біль та хвороби. Не дайте їм померти від голоду там, де вони мали знайти порятунок.

🙏 Реквізити для допомоги:
https://send.monobank.ua/jar/6NekQ6ChYd
4
Forwarded from Andrey Nikishaev
🔥 When you run hundreds of workers in Kubernetes, “per-container RPS limits” are not really limits.

Each pod behaves correctly on its own — but together they can easily overload a third-party provider and start getting 429 / retry later errors.

A better pattern is a Distributed RPS Quota Allocator:

Local workers keep fast in-memory pacing, while a shared allocator grants small token leases using Redis + atomic Lua.
So Redis is not hit on every HTTP request — only when a pod needs a new lease.

Result:

- cluster-wide provider limits
- low Redis load
- smooth local pacing
- simple 429 backpressure
- constant-size Redis state

The best part: global coordination without turning every request into a distributed lock.
👍1
Forwarded from Andrey Nikishaev
Сьогодні я хочу поставити вам одне питання.

Чи було у вас колись таке відчуття, що в якийсь момент все, що ви робили до цього, раптом втратило сенс?

Ви ще вчора мали плани, цілі, мотивацію, роботу, якісь амбіції, бажання щось довести собі або іншим. А потім щось наче клацає всередині - і все це більше не працює.

Ви сидите, дивитесь в стіну і не можете зрозуміти, що з вами сталося. Начебто нічого катастрофічного не відбулося, але всередині відчуття, що стара система більше не запускається. Те, що раніше штовхало вперед, більше не дає енергії. Те, що раніше здавалося важливим, тепер виглядає порожнім.

І перша думка зазвичай дуже проста: "Зі мною щось не так".

Якщо так - цей текст стане вам у нагоді

https://www.linkedin.com/pulse/%D0%BA%D0%B0%D1%80%D0%BB-%D1%8E%D0%BD%D0%B3-%D0%BF%D0%B0%D1%80%D0%B0%D0%B4%D0%BE%D0%BA%D1%81-%D0%BF%D1%80%D0%BE%D0%B1%D1%83%D0%B4%D0%B6%D0%B5%D0%BD%D0%BD%D1%8F-andrii-nikishaiev-ua-zc6uf
6
Forwarded from Andrey Nikishaev
There are plenty of recommendations around the internet that you need to use more sugar from JS, as it makes you better developer.

But the problem, that its not. On the screen you see 2 variants A and B. A variant is "better", based on internet "experts", but its not.

Lets see rewritten versions of both with most basics operations only (just for examples its not 100% same)

Problem that variant A looks more professional, but in reality produce more problems. Both variants not ideal and have problems, but the first one not only have more of them but also hide them from viewer.

So before use any sugar - I strongly recommend to read it internal code to see how it really behave and what problems have.

#js #hiload #bugs #issues #memoryusage #speed #architecture #systemprogramming
👍2
Війна змінює усе окрім те ким ми є насправді..

Донатимо на порятунок тварин https://uah.fund/donate
4👍1
Зборів просто немає.. 200+ тваринам в притулку завтра вже не буде що їсти.

Прошу допоможіть

https://uah.fund/donate